Step 4: Tune GC for Matchwell. The pairing service runs on the JVM and long garbage-collection pauses can cause match timeouts during peak hours, so we pin the heap at 6 GB and enable the low-pause collector in the env file. The metrics exporter also needs credentials to push pause stats. Add the following line to deploy.env:

secret setting of tajof-bahif: COURIER_KEY3=65d

Environment Variables — TallyGate Turnstile Counter (support reference). TG_VENUE_CODE: short code for the stadium, e.g. the Ashgrove Bowl pilot. TG_GATE_COUNT: total turnstiles reporting. TG_POLL_SECS: sensor poll interval, default 5. TG_SINK_URL: where counts are shipped. Support may edit the first three without escalation; sink changes require an ops ticket. Restart the counter daemon after any edit. The upstream ingest credential is defined on the next line of the file.

sealed setting: LEDGER_TOKEN20=6148d35bbb480b0ab79e

As the on-call engineer, you may need to run emergency resize jobs when the automated pipeline stalls. The CLI authenticates against the internal Keymint service; do not reuse personal tokens, since audit trails attribute resize operations to the credential used. Set the `SHRINKSTER_AUTH` environment variable before invoking any batch command, and confirm connectivity with `shrinkster ping`. For on-call use, authenticate with the shared operational key listed below.

gateway credential: kto2_4n

# Pagination config — Lanternfish Public API
#
# Welcome aboard. All list endpoints are cursor-paginated; offset params
# were removed in v3. PAGE_SIZE_DEFAULT=25 and PAGE_SIZE_MAX=100 are hard
# caps enforced at the gateway, not per-route. Cursors are opaque — never
# parse them client-side or in tests. Raising PAGE_SIZE_MAX needs a perf
# review first. Cursors are signed before leaving the service, and the
# signing secret is set on the line directly below.

vault entry, yagef-bahop: COURIER_KEY29=5cc62eb51255862256337c33c5be9

Break-glass access — Formulark sandbox. Contractors should only use this path if the formula-evaluation sandbox wedges and normal admin login fails. Document the incident first, then open the break-glass console and confirm two-person approval. The console will prompt for the emergency recovery passphrase, which is:

recovery phrase for bawep-kagag: drumir-zorok-kaswyn-praix-tamdor-juleth-quenath-casion-sorvan